There is nothing to 'investigate' in this case we're discussing for 'wrong doing', it was whether or not a State Supreme Court can make changes to voting laws based on the State's Constitution and it's voter access requirements. It was a court ruling, nothing more. It was rendered moot because the segregated votes in question were never counted and if counted wouldn't have changed the election outcome.

The Supreme Court basically said, 'Go handle this at the State level, we'll look at it on the Federal level if it comes up again AND you get it on on time'.
